HCONRES 40 · 103th Congress · Education
Expressing the sense of the Congress in opposition to the efforts of certain groups to impose a sexual agenda on the children of the United States.

Expresses the sense of the Congress that it opposes the proposals of the Adolescent Pregnancy and Parenthood Advisory Council of Texas and the Sex Information and Education Council of the United States.…
